Commission approves CRA purchase of 0.3‑acre downtown parcel for parking and future redevelopment
Summary
The commission approved a $575,000 budget amendment and purchase through the Sanford Community Redevelopment Agency (CRA) to acquire two contiguous parcels (about 0.3 acres) at Second Street and Magnolia Avenue for public parking and to preserve redevelopment options before the CRA sunsets Dec. 31, 2025.
The Sanford City Commission on Aug. 25 approved a CRA purchase and related budget amendment to acquire two contiguous parcels at the southwest corner of Second Street and Magnolia Avenue for a combined acquisition and due diligence cost estimated at $575,000.
